A guidebook for pilots of ships on the River Thames, either official pilots, or those piloting their own private ships. The guild of mariners had been established in the sixteenth century in response to inexperienced ship pilots on the River Thames making sailing hazardous. This guide was established for those piloting on the ships when the use of large charts was impractical.
Book has a number of fold out charts.
